Service depot visit report regarding issues with P. 100 S Headlamps.

Identifier  ExFiles\Box 61a\3\  scan0102
Date  12th July 1935
  
To:- Mr.R.L.Neill.
From:- H.J.Egginton.

July 12th 1935.

ROLLS ROYCE. (SERVICE DEPOT)

CRICKLEWOOD, LONDON.

Visited 11.7.35, by H.J.Egginton and Mr.Hammond, Service Depot, Acton Vale.

P. 100 S HEADLAMPS.

The above Depot was visited by arrangement with Mr. West of Derby.

The visit was made to ascertain the troubles experienced with the above lamps and to offer suggestions which would enable them to rectify the trouble without sending the lamps to Service Depots for overhaul.

The chief concern was the cable being severed at the back of the reflector and the consequent danger caused by the failure of the light (blacking out).

They were apparently free from dipping trouble. The slight modification required to the action bracket was explained, which they agreed to do when necessary.

The fitter who attends to all the lamp fitting and wiring, could not recall any blacking out trouble with the reflectors containing new cables, which are supported near the reflector in a cable bush, and upon the action bracket in a cable clip.

Mr. Bellringer requested eight sets of the following parts should be sent to him to meet future requirements, and that he would afterwards obtain supplies from Acton Vale.

ONE SET COMPRISES:-

1. Complete reflector (less bulb)
1. Langite Strip.
1. Extension Rim.
6. Fixing Wires (for glass & extension rim)
